NDMC bill is tabled in Lok Sabha
The amendment bill aimed at giving more say to the local representatives in the New Delhi Municipal Council was on Tuesday tabled in the Lok Sabha.
The bill, introduced by the minister of state for home M. Ramachandran, seeks to give the Member of Parliament, representing the constituency falling under the NDMC j
urisdiction voting rights in the council. In this particular case, the minister of state for home (internal security) Ajay Maken, who also represents the New Delhi constituency, will get the voting rights. Also the number of members in the bill would be increasing from 11 to 12, besides raising the number of representatives representing scheduled castes from one to two.
The bill also provides that Delhi chief minister Sheila Dikshit, who represents New Delhi Assembly constituency, will chair the council meetings. In her absence, the MP representing New Delhi constituency, if he is a minister, will chair the meetings.
